6 U.S. Commercial Shipbuilding Merchant Marine Act of 1920 the Jones Act Requires that ships trading between two U.S. ports be: Built in the United States Owned and crewed by U.S. Citizen mariners Currently there are 110 ships in the ocean-going Jones Act Fleet Decreased rates of U.S. shipbuilding have increased the unit cost of ships built at U.S. shipyards U.S. yards are unable to compete in global markets Jones Act Shipbuilding Backlog (Ocean-going vessels)
7 Economics Drive Commercial Shipping Ship owners focus on minimizing delivered cost of goods Lowest possible ship capital cost Optimization of cargo handling Minimization of fuel consumption Reliability is key to maintaining schedules Results in very deliberate introduction of new technology Largely focused on reducing fuel consumption Science and Technology (S&T) leaps more prevalent in offshore oil and gas industries As a result, innovation in commercial shipbuilding is largely about reducing cost and build cycle time Design for producibility (DFP) Reduction of touch labor Improving shipyard practices Facilities modernization Cost down initiatives 7
8 NASSCO s Commercial Shipbuilding Strategy License a proven design to reduce cost and risk Achieve significant savings by leveraging large shipyard s purchasing power Improve productivity through technology transfer NASSCO selected Daewoo Shipbuilding and Marine Engineering (DSME) based on the following criteria: Strategic Fit: A focused engineering subsidiary, DSEC, in place to execute international collaborations Technical Compatibility: Same design tools and compatible planning and material control tools Design Portfolio: A wide range of proven, efficient designs 8

10 Commercial benefits to Navy Shipbuilding Example: commercial technology infusion propulsion systems Tote ORCA Class Trailership Contract in 1999 Twin-screw diesel electric 52.2 MW total installed power Variable speed, reversible, double-wound motors rated at 19.75MW each BP Alaska Class Tanker Contract in 2000 Twin-screw diesel electric, double engine room 25.2 MW total installed power Variable speed, reversible, double-wound motors rated at 10 MW each T-AKE Dry Cargo & Ammo Ship Contract in 2001 Single-screw diesel electric 35.7 MW total installed power Variable speed, reversible, double-wound motors mounted in tandem, rated at 11.2 MW each 10
11 Commercial benefits to Navy Shipbuilding Example: reuse of existing designs T-AO(X) LCC(R) 75% Structural Reuse ~ $452 M each Fleet Oiler (T-AO(X)) Joint Command and Control Ship (LCC(R)) 95% Structural Reuse ~ $683 M each Common Elements Helicopter Facilities Hull Engine Room and Controls T-AKE Bridge Common Elements LSS Foreign Military Sale 90% Structural Reuse Saudi Logistics Support Ship (LSS) Hospital Ship (T-AH(R)) T-AH(R) Replace T-AH 19/20 95% Structural Reuse No Change Significant Slight New 11
12 Commercial benefits to Navy Shipbuilding Example: focus on cost reduction Lessons Learned Point studies that modify build strategy or design features to improve producibility and cycle time Cost Downs Small changes, typically repeated many times, that provide incremental construction improvements at the building block level Requirements-Based Lessons Learned Changes requiring modifications to government specifications prior to implementation Lean Six Sigma Projects Complex production, supply chain or other process issues requiring application of lean or statistical analysis tools to solve Production Process Continuous Improvement Production-initiated improvements to reduce cost and improve quality Facility Improvement and Re-Planning Improvements focused on increased throughput and process efficiency NASSCO continues to optimize T-AKE and PC-1 design and construction efficiency and has incorporated thousands of cost savings improvements 12

14 Upcoming Navy Program will Benefit Mobile Landing Platform (MLP) MLP will implement commercial benefits International collaboration: DSEC included in design team to develop highly producible structural design Design re-use: modified NASSCO BP tanker design to suit Navy s heavy lift concept Technology infusion: BP tanker based design includes diesel-electric propulsion Continuous improvement: recent lessons learned and production improvements will be incorporated into MLP design NASSCO design-build strategy will further improve producibility of design MLP along with a second Navy new construction program sustains NASSCO s Production and Engineering workforce 14
15 Human Capital Needs Until recently, 2/3 of NASSCO s Functional Engineering staff was over 50 years of age Recent hiring trends have addressed situation Recruitment of new graduates Professional Development Program tapped for engineering talent Rotational management training program in which recent graduates gain experience throughout the company Requirement for naval ship design has declined Reduced number of new designs Heavy reliance on design re-use Navy can help Increased ONR funded research can assist in sustaining employment levels and attract new talent Bolstered support for National Shipbuilding Research Program (NSRP) 15
16 The Existing S&T Infrastructure in Naval Engineering 16
17 NASSCO & NSRP National Shipbuilding Research Program (NSRP) Created by the request of the Navy, NSRP is a collaboration of 12 shipyards Aimed at reducing cost of building and maintaining US Navy warships and other national security customers Leverage best commercial practices for improving efficiency of shipbuilding and repair industry Current NASSCO NSRP projects Large Scale Computer Simulation Modeling System for Shipbuilding (LSMS) Develop/implement computer modeling system to analyze operational efficiencies Links all operations, facilities, schedules, and products into a single model Simulation model allows for analysis and validation of proposed production processes Risk Reduction in the Primary Scantling Design and Approval Process for Structurally Complex Vessels Addresses issues with primary structure development encountered by industry Improves early scantling design and approval processes to reduce structural rework Completed NASSCO NSRP projects Developed Rigging Planning Guide Provides engineers a summary of rigging standards, regulations, and practices to be incorporated into the design 17
18 NASSCO & ONR NASSCO performs a consulting role with ONR to integrate shipboard technologies Automation of shipboard systems and use of autonomous machines to: Reduce manning Reduce total ownership costs Improve safety Systems that facilitate movement/transfer of heavy loads between ships in a seaway Strike-up/Strike-down equipment RAS/FAS NASSCO recommended improvements Shipbuilders can not be relied upon for S&T development Shipbuilders build to customer requirements Transfer of technology Promote exchange of technologies between government and commercial industries Multi-year awards Enables better resource planning 18
